/**
- * arch_kexec_walk_mem - call func(data) for each unreserved memory block
- * @kbuf: Context info for the search. Also passed to @func.
- * @func: Function to call for each memory block.
- *
- * This function is used by kexec_add_buffer and kexec_locate_mem_hole
- * to find unreserved memory to load kexec segments into.
- *
- * Return: The memory walk will stop when func returns a non-zero value
- * and that value will be returned. If all free regions are visited without
- * func returning non-zero, then zero will be returned.
- */
-int arch_kexec_walk_mem(struct kexec_buf *kbuf,
- int (*func)(struct resource *, void *))
-{
- int ret = 0;
- u64 i;
- phys_addr_t mstart, mend;
- struct resource res = { };
-
- if (kbuf->top_down) {
- for_each_free_mem_range_reverse(i, NUMA_NO_NODE, 0,
- &mstart, &mend, NULL) {
- /*
- * In memblock, end points to the first byte after the
- * range while in kexec, end points to the last byte
- * in the range.
- */
- res.start = mstart;
- res.end = mend - 1;
- ret = func(&res, kbuf);
- if (ret)
- break;
- }
- } else {
- for_each_free_mem_range(i, NUMA_NO_NODE, 0, &mstart, &mend,
- NULL) {
- /*
- * In memblock, end points to the first byte after the
- * range while in kexec, end points to the last byte
- * in the range.
- */
- res.start = mstart;
- res.end = mend - 1;
- ret = func(&res, kbuf);
- if (ret)
- break;
- }
- }
-
- return ret;
-}
